Exploring SVG

Finally, one of the most interesting techniques we can apply in the browser to draw icons and graphs is SVG.

SVG is great because it is a declarative way of describing vectors and it fits perfectly with the purposes of React. We used to use icon fonts to create icons, but they have well-known problems, with the first being that they are not accessible. It is also pretty hard to position icon fonts with CSS, and they do not always look beautiful in all browsers. These are the reasons we should prefer SVG for our web applications.

From a React point of view, it does not make any difference if we output a div or an SVG element from the render method, and this is what makes it so powerful. We also tend to choose SVG because we can easily modify them at runtime using CSS and JavaScript, which makes them an excellent candidate for the functional approach of React.
